
Tartalomjegyzék:
2025 Szerző: John Day | [email protected]. Utoljára módosítva: 2025-01-23 14:48



Ez a projekt az eredeti reakcióidőzítő projekt frissített változata, amelyet Len Buckwalter "Elektronikus játékok és játékok, amelyeket meg tud építeni" című könyve ír le. Az izzólámpákat és a passzív alkatrészeket mikrokontroller és LED -ek váltják fel.
1. lépés: Az eredeti reakcióidőzítő

Ez az eredeti reakcióidőzítő játék. A játék célja, hogy kiderüljön, kinek a leggyorsabb a reakcióideje. Egy golflabdát a sín tetejére helyeznek, és hagyják gurulni lefelé, amíg meg nem ütközik. Az nyer, aki először nyomja meg a gombját, miután a labda ütközik. Ha a játékos megnyomja a gombját, mielőtt a labda a végére érne, veszít.
2. lépés: Új reakcióidőzítő

Az új verzió LED -eket és mikrokontrollert használ. A szabályok ugyanazok, és a két nagy LED -en kívül, amelyek világítanak a győztes jelzésére, négy LED -et adtak hozzá mindkét oldalon, hogy megjelenítsék az egyes játékosok reakcióidejét. Minél kevesebb LED világít, annál gyorsabb a lejátszó.
3. lépés: Az alap

Az alap a Home Depot -tól vásárolt nyárfából készült. A LED -eket és a mikrovezérlőt a Digikey -től vásárolták. A két pillanatnyi nyomógomb normál esetben nyitva van, és elérhetők a Radio Shack-től.
A lejtés hossza és szöge rajtad múlik. Az eredeti verzió kapcsolóval érzékelte, mikor érte el a golflabda a végét. Az én verzióm infravörös LED -et és érzékelőt használ ugyanahhoz a funkcióhoz. A golflabda megakadályozza, hogy a LED által kibocsátott IR elérje az érzékelőt, amikor a sín végén nyugszik.
4. lépés: Az alsó rész

Ez az alsó rész képe, amelyen a vezetékek láthatók. 22 awg sodrott vezetéket használtam mindenhez, és kis kábelkötegelőket a vezetékek rögzítéséhez. A szükséges IO-k számának csökkentése érdekében a sebességjelző LED-ek idő multiplexeltek.
5. lépés: Mikrokontroller és akkumulátorok

Ez a mikrokontroller és az elemek közeli képe. Három AA elemet használnak a teljes áramkör táplálására. A mikrokontroller egy Cypress Semiconductor PSOC, és az összeszerelési nyelvet használtam az alkatrész programozásához.
Ha jelentős érdeklődés mutatkozik a projekt iránt, közzéteszem a sematikus és a forráskódot is.
Ajánlott:
Hogyan készítsünk LED kockát - LED kocka 4x4x4: 3 lépés

Hogyan készítsünk LED kockát | 4x4x4 LED -kocka: A LED -kocka LED -képernyőként tekinthető, amelyben az egyszerű 5 mm -es LED -ek digitális képpontok szerepét töltik be. A LED -kocka lehetővé teszi számunkra, hogy képeket és mintákat hozzunk létre a látásmegmaradás (POV) néven ismert optikai jelenség fogalmának használatával. Így
A legfejlettebb zseblámpa - COB LED, UV LED és lézer belül: 5 lépés (képekkel)

A legfejlettebb zseblámpa - COB LED, UV LED és lézer belseje: Sok olyan zseblámpa van a piacon, amelyek ugyanolyan felhasználásúak és fényerősségükben különböznek egymástól, de még soha nem láttam olyan zseblámpát, amely egynél több fénnyel rendelkezik Ebben a projektben 3 típusú lámpát gyűjtöttem össze egy zseblámpában
Egyjátékos reakcióidőzítő (Arduino-val): 5 lépés

Egyjátékos reakcióidőzítő (Arduino-val): Ebben a projektben egy reakcióidőzítőt épít, amelyet egy Arduino hajt. Egy Arduino millis () függvényén működik, ahol a processzor rögzíti a program futása óta eltelt időt. Segítségével megtalálhatja az időbeli különbséget a
A Neopixel Ws2812 LED vagy LED STRIP vagy LED gyűrű használata Arduino -val: 4 lépés

A Neopixel Ws2812 LED vagy LED STRIP vagy LED gyűrű használata Arduino -val: Sziasztok, mivel a Neopixel led Strip nagyon népszerűek, és ws2812 led szalagnak is nevezik. Nagyon népszerűek, mert ezekben a LED szalagokban minden egyes ledet külön kezelhetünk, ami azt jelenti, hogy ha azt szeretné, hogy kevés led egy színben világítson
ESP8266 RGB LED STRIP WIFI vezérlés - NODEMCU IR távirányítóként a Wifi -n keresztül vezérelt LED szalaghoz - RGB LED STRIP okostelefon -vezérlés: 4 lépés

ESP8266 RGB LED STRIP WIFI vezérlés | NODEMCU IR távirányítóként a Wifi -n keresztül vezérelt LED szalaghoz | RGB LED STRIP okostelefon -vezérlés: Sziasztok, ebben az oktatóanyagban megtanuljuk, hogyan kell használni a nodemcu -t vagy az esp8266 -ot infravörös távirányítóként az RGB LED -szalag vezérléséhez, és a Nodemcu -t okostelefonon keresztül wifi -n keresztül kell irányítani. Tehát alapvetően okostelefonjával vezérelheti az RGB LED STRIP -et